4Recruitment Services  are seeking  Healthcare Assistants to deliver social care support for service users as part of the community crisis support service  (CCSS).

The overall aim of the crisis response service is to avoid unnecessary hospital admissions, or emergency admissions to a care home.  The service will offer rapid response short term social care to people who are at risk of an emergency admission to hospital or care home due to a combination of medical deterioration and/or an inability to cope at home. It will provide short term ‘stop-gap’ care while longer term services are organised, where required. It will also help individuals maintain or regain their maximum achievable independence through the provision of both health and social care. The service will be provided as part of a range of home-based integrated care for the registered adult population and/or their carers at a time of crisis or in order to prevent a crisis, and to ensure a longer term solution following a time of crisis.
